Who might be able to join this trial:

  • Women aged 18 years old up to (but not including) 43 years old
  • People who have been recommended a hysterectomy (surgical removal of the uterus) for a non-cancerous condition
  • People who have given clear verbal agreement to take part in the trial
  • People who are covered by the French social security (public health insurance) system
  • People who are able to read and understand French well enough to read a French book within the timeframes required by the study

Who may not be able to join:

  • Women who have suspected uterine (womb) cancer or high-grade abnormal cells (precancerous changes)
  • Women who are currently taking part in, or have taken part in, another clinical trial involving a medical intervention within the last 30 days
  • Women who are currently pregnant, breastfeeding, or have recently given birth
  • People who are under legal guardianship or court-ordered protection, people who have been detained by a legal or government order, or people who are in hospital without having consented to being there
  • People who do not have a sufficient level of French language ability
